Soap Nails

Soap nails have been one of the biggest nail trends in recent years. The trend has remained popular because the look is timeless and suits everyone. Soap nails are a style that gives the nails a natural, fresh, and glossy look — as if they had just been washed with soap and left with a clean, softly polished finish. How to Create Soap Nails at Home

1. Prep

File your nails into your desired shape and tidy up the cuticles. This is an essential step for achieving a polished final result. If you like, use a buffer to gently smooth the nail surface, which helps create an even base for the polish.

2. Base Coat

Apply a clear or milky sheer base coat in a thin, even layer.

3. Creating the Soap Nail Effect

  • Apply a thin layer of sheer milky white, nude, or soft pink nail polish, depending on your preferred tone.
  • You can add a second coat, but keep the finish light and translucent.

4. Gloss

Gloss is key to achieving the soapy look, so finish with a high-shine top coat. This step brings out the fresh, almost wet-looking finish that gives the style its name.

5. Soap Nails — The Final Look

With careful preparation and light layering, the nails will look healthy and natural, while the polish creates a soft, glossy finish — almost as if the nails were coated in a delicate layer of soap.

This style is perfect for anyone who loves a polished yet minimalist look. The trend’s popularity comes from its elegant and effortless appearance, which works beautifully on both short and long nails. There are several beautiful shades that are perfect for creating soap nails. Try Essie shades such as Gossamer Garments, Fairy Tailor, or Sheer Fantasy.
